Output 87e21d1ffd3471ad7c9c21fd204a75920c920514fdf7fbcf432f1590390dc861:4

value
363588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e59c9a72a35df8018c56d29c2618f633ae8304d OP_EQUAL
address
3G8JFQrvu3bniNwFLrEY5FCib3RY52QAEU
transaction
87e21d1ffd3471ad7c9c21fd204a75920c920514fdf7fbcf432f1590390dc861
confirmations
327140
spent
true